Manchester United 4-4 Bournemouth: Thrilling Draw at Old Trafford

Share This
Manchester United was held to a thrilling 4-4 draw by AFC Bournemouth at Old Trafford last night. The match was an absolute rollercoaster, with both teams showcasing their skills and determination.

Amad Diallo opened the scoring for United in the 13th minute, but Bournemouth fought back to equalize through Antoine Semenyo in the 40th minute. Casemiro restored United's lead with a header from a corner just before halftime, but the visitors refused to give up, with Evanilson equalizing seconds after the break.

Marcus Tavernier put Bournemouth ahead in the 52nd minute, but United fought back once again, with Bruno Fernandes curling in a stunning freekick in the 77th minute to level the score. Matheus Cunha thought he had scored the winner in the 79th minute, but Eli Junior Kroupi had the last word, scoring a dramatic equalizer in the 84th minute.

The match was marked by incredible goals, missed chances, and incredible saves, with Senne Lammens making some impressive stops to keep his side in the game. Bournemouth's Eli Junior Kroupi silenced the Old Trafford crowd with his late equalizer, while United's manager was left disappointed with the result, citing repeated lapses in concentration as the reason for the draw.

This result sees United remain in sixth place, while Bournemouth move up to 13th.
